1

Exploit Your Business Potential: Affordable Setup in Dubai

News Discuss 
Dubai has emerged as a thriving hub for entrepreneurs and businesses of all scales. With its favorable location, robust infrastructure, and business-friendly regulatory environment, Dubai offers an appealing https://laylafgag928314.wikicorrespondence.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story